Regional Trainer required for 37.5 hrs per week. Field-based - Fixed term - 6 months. Experience in delivering training within Health and Social Care is desirable. Locations covered - Bradford, York, Sheffield, Worksop, Grimsby and Rotherham.
Desirable qualifications to hold:
- PTTLS or equivalent
- Level 4 People Handling and Risk Assessment key trainers' certificate
- Level 3 First Aid at Work qualification
Access to a vehicle is required due to the geographical location of the role.
Job Description
The role of the Regional Trainer is to deliver Care Worker training and assess Trainee learning. Maintaining complete and accurate training records, achieving and meeting targets for training.
Qualifications
You will have a background in training, with a PTTLS or equivalent, Level 4 People Handling and Risk Assessment key trainers' certificate and/or Level 3 First Aid at Work qualification being desirable. A full, current driving licence is essential.
